    Yearly shots.

    A a full titer around here will run you about $60 - $80, but it will vary by location. If you're interested in reading more, here is some great info from Dr. Jean Dodds, another amazing veterinarian who has done some great research and helped to establish the Rabies Challenge Fund and Hemopet...

    How tall does a fence need to be?

    A lot of rescues have a "no fence, no sheltie" rule, and require a 6' fence. I have a 6' privacy fence, and I wouldn't have it any other way.
